Western Dock (Rumex Aquaticus) is a perennial herb in the Polygonaceae family with moderate care difficulty. It requires high watering and full sun or partial shade light in USDA hardiness zones 3-9. This plant is safe for cats and dogs.

Rumex aquaticus is a perennial herbaceous plant typically found in wet habitats such as marshes, riverbanks, and lakeshores. It grows up to 1.8 meters tall and produces red flowers in summer.
